News
Hosted on MSN16d
Florida man convicted of killing couple set to die in state's first scheduled execution of 2025(AP) — A Florida man convicted of murdering a husband and wife during a fishing trip nearly 30 years ... whose bodies were found at the South Florida Sod Farm in a remote part of Charlotte ...
Some results have been hidden because they may be inaccessible to you
Show inaccessible results